Transaction 28486bbe87eebe0c036559f01900455b5b9d355236f614b494b339ca5a292417
1 Input
1 Output
-
28486bbe87eebe0c036559f01900455b5b9d355236f614b494b339ca5a292417:0
- value
- 386634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fda3a0b22dd136268832e1602d88495bbcfdf65 OP_EQUAL
- address
- 3EodydmMg6YcmJ4X4WZtmDpvkBcEWvyt4E